The Central University of Haryana, also known as CUH is a central university that emerged in the year 2009. It is one of the 15 central universities established by MHRD, Govt. of India under the 11th five year plan of 2007-2012. CUH is fully funded by the UGC. The main objective of the university is to educate and provide manpower training for the development of the country, and to disseminate and advance knowledge through innovations and teaching and learning processes in interdisciplinary studies and research.
The university aims to develop enlightened citizenship of a knowledge in society for peace, prosperity of individuals, nation and the world, through promotion of innovative learning and creative endeavors. It also offers both UG and PG courses to interested candidates.
The university is located in SH 17, Jant, Haryana. One can reach the campus through bus, train, plane, or cab, depending on the convenience of the individual. The details are given below.
1. From the university, Narnaul railway station is 36.8 km away.
2. By bus, the Khetri bus depot is 62 km away from the university.
3. Indira Gandhi International airport is 136 km away from the campus. It takes around 3 hours to reach the university.
4. Cabs and taxi can also be availed to reach the university from the airport, railway station, or bus depot.

Collaborations have been made with other institutes and organizations to improve the learning skills and cooperation in the field of education. The university has collaborations with the following.
1. Centre for Innovative and Applied Bio-processing, Mohali
2. National Cooperative Union of India, New Delhi
3. Technology-based Incubator (TBI), University of Delhi
4. SVI Analytica, New Delhi
5. National Small Industries Corporation (NSIC), New Delhi
6. Technology Applications Services (TAS), New Delhi
7. Central Electronics Engineering Research Institute (CEERI), Pilani
CUH offers various clubs and committees for students, to engage them in a better cause and gain practical skills. The clubs and committees present in the university are as follow.
Youth Red Cross: This club was set up with the view to be the leading humanitarian organization, serving vulnerable people. The members are responsible to promote and participate in various events of humanitarian services in society and the country.
NSS: The club works towards spreading awareness on various issues by providing social services on different grounds.
Eco Club: The eco club makes efforts to contribute to the betterment of the environment, by helping in small ways to reserve them. They conduct various workshops and drives, to promote a sustainable environment in and beyond the university.
Movie Club: This club was set up with the aim to introduce students to wide ranging knowledge through the world of entertainment. The club screens movies in the field of history, economics, philosophy, science fiction, music, and much more.

The University has a placement cell which acts as a mediator between industries and students. It offers placement assistance to the students and enhances their skills in order to shape their careers. It also conducts a career counseling programme for them in order to guide them in their careers related decisions. There is a placement procedure which is followed by the placement cell at CUH-
Step 1: The Placement Cell of CUH sends an invitation to the recruiters. Interested companies accept the invitation and contact the Placement Cell for the further placement process.
Step 2: Candidates interested for participation in the CUH placement drive have to register with the placement cell. Upon mutual agreement between the Placement Cell and the companies, dates are finalized.
Step 3: Companies visiting the university for conducting placement drive deliver a Pre-Placement talk to make students well aware of the basic policies followed by the company and students can clear all the queries.
Step 4: After the Pre-Placement talk is delivered by the recruiting company, written tests are taken by the recruiters to judge the technical skills and knowledge possessed by a student.
Step 5: Students qualifying the written test will have to participate in Group Discussion and candidates voicing their opinion and presenting their thoughts in front of the interviewers are selected for the interview. Candidates have to qualify the personal interview once they qualify the Group Discussion.
Step 6: This is the last stage of the placement procedure, wherein candidates qualifying all the stages of the CUH placement process are finally selected and only these selected candidates are given offer letters.
